Industrial Automation Engineer, Injection Molding & Metal Processing Onsite: Gainesville, GA | Hours: 07:30 am – 04:30 pm | Reporting to: Business Unit Manager Imagine this It’s 7:30 am. You step onto the production floor where four automated assembly lines and a mix of molding and metal-processing cells are waiting for your expertise. An alarm flashes; you trace it through a Siemens PLC routine (STL), teach a robot move on a KUKA, verify parameters, then commission a new measurement system. By afternoon, your observations turn into a scoped mini-project to eliminate recurrence and shave cycle time. Your mission Be the hands-on problem solver (≈80% troubleshooting, ≈20% projects) who stabilizes, optimizes, and advances our automation.

Requirements

  • BS in Engineering and 3+ years relevant experience, or AS with 5+ years relevant experience.
  • Siemens PLC proficiency (STL); PLC troubleshooting/programming strength.
  • Robot experience: Motoman Yaskawa and KUKA.
  • CAD capability (CREO preferred) and knowledge of servo drives.
  • Hands-on integration of automation components.
  • Electrical troubleshooting across 24V DC, 110V AC, 230V AC, 400V AC, 480V AC.
  • Disciplined documentation; 5-Why and 8D root-cause methods.

Responsibilities

  • Conduct capability studies on machines/processes and deploy improvements.
  • Support FMEA, APQP, and Control Plan creation and reviews to embed quality.
  • Develop investment ideas; evaluate quotes and recommend suppliers for indirect materials.
  • Lead complex equipment/process commissioning and acceptance testing.
  • Define process parameters; write and update work instructions.
  • Create automation concepts for new programs in collaboration with Industrial Engineering.
  • Perform feasibility reviews of functions, layouts, and electrical designs; select/modify components.
  • Design and implement compact, complex process solutions; extend existing installations.
  • Program machine controls; teach Motoman Yaskawa and KUKA robots.
  • Safeguard machinery and installations; execute feasibility trials and specifications.
  • Identify savings; drive data-backed process optimization (including DOE).
  • Engage in 8D problem solving; analyze difficult alarms; eliminate root causes.
  • Maintain automation maintenance history and share updates via SharePoint.
  • Support cross-BU issues tied to complex changes or faults.
  • Investigate complaints; define and implement corrective actions.
  • Plan spare parts needs and initiate procurement.
  • Train and onboard employees; create training content; supervise interns and bachelor students.
  • Ensure compliance with ISO 14001, company/BU standards, and safety rules.
  • Partner with Quality to verify parameters and check quality-related devices.
  • Provide on-call support when needed.
